RAGDOLL/CHERUBIM COLORS:
The Ragdoll breed was originally created by Ann Baker in the 1960's by mating a solid black cat with a solid white cat, and then Anne also went on to produce mink and sepia colors, along with the traditional blue-eyed-pointed colors, in her original Ragdoll lines. Mink, sepia, and solid color Ragdolls have been around since the creation of the breed, and all of these colors have been recognized as pure-bred Ragdolls, and have been registered as such under TICA.
As of May 1st, 2025, there will be a slight change to the TICA registration of the mink, sepia, and solid Ragdolls. TICA Ragdoll (RD) will become the TICA Ragdoll Breed Group (RD/CB), which consists of:
(1) Ragdoll (RD - traditional blue-eyed-pointed colors)
(2) Cherubim (CB - non-traditional mink, sepia, and solid colors)
The conformation standards are the same for both Ragdoll and Cherubim cats, as both are within the Ragdoll Breed Group. The only difference between the two is the coat color and eye color. Structure, size, shape, and coat length standards are the same for both. Both have the same super, sappy sweet temperaments that we all love. Cherubim is not a new breed… they are Ragdolls through and through, as they fall within the Ragdoll breed group… just a new name so that these beautiful, rich colors can now be shown and reach TICA championship status, just like the blue-eyed-pointed Ragdolls can.
NOTE: A single litter can consist of both Ragdoll (RD - traditional) and Cherubim (CB - mink, sepia, or solid) kittens, and will be registered under two different names depending on their color, even though they have the same parents. Two Cherubim (non-traditional) parents can also produce Ragdoll (RD - traditional) kittens together. Ragdoll vs. Cherubim is merely a distinction between traditional vs. non-traditional (mink, sepia, solid) colors within the Ragdoll Breed Group.
Mink vs. Traditional: Mink Cherubim Ragdolls have a thicker, plusher coat than traditional Ragdolls, often with an extremely plush tail. The coat of a mink is smoother and much softer than traditional Ragdolls. Minks have a richer colored, more eye-catching coat than traditional Ragdolls. Minks are born with their coat color. Traditional Ragdolls are born completely white and start slowly acquiring their color between 4 to 14 days old. Minks are pointed (darker ears, face, feet, and tail), but their body color is darker than traditional coats. Minks usually have aqua colored eyes (sea blue green) instead of the blue eyes that the traditional Ragdolls have. Aqua eyes can vary from blue with just a small hint of green to almost fully green eyes, but the most common is a very even blue green.
Sepia: Sepia Cherubim Ragdolls are substantially darker coated than their mink siblings. Sepias have the thickest, plushest, and softest coats of all of the pointed Ragdolls. Sepias are pointed (darker ears, face, feet, and tail), but their body color is darker than traditional and mink coats. Where minks usually only have aqua colored eyes, sepias can have green, gold, blue, aqua blue, or a rainbow of other eye colors. The most common eye color in sepias is aqua or green.
Solid: Solid Cherubim Ragdolls are the darkest and highest contrast of all the colors. Sepia, mink, and traditional Ragdolls/Cherubim are all pointed, and have varying shades of color throughout their coat; i.e., darker ears, nose, feet, and tail. A solid does not have this variation, so a black and white solid will have the strong bright white contrast against the rich dark black coloring. Solids have a very soft, thick, plush coat, similar to minks and sepias. Solids can have green, gold, blue, aqua blue, or a rainbow of other eye colors, but most often have green or gold eyes.
Traditional, mink, and sepia color continues to deepen and darken as they mature, until they are up to 3 years old. Solids are born with full color, and they do not darken or lighten as they mature... their coat color remains the same.
RAGDOLL COLORS:
COMMON: seal and blue
LESS COMMON: flame, lynx, and tortie
LEAST COMMON: chocolate, lilac, cream, cinnamon, and fawn
